Buying a Home in Peoria
Based on the 28% rule (spending no more than 28% of gross income on housing), a household earning the median income of $73,426 in Peoria can afford a monthly housing payment of approximately $1,713. This translates to a home price of roughly $286,000, which is below the median home price of $420,000 — many households may need a higher income, larger down payment, or should consider more affordable neighborhoods.
Property taxes on a median-priced home in Peoria would be approximately $2,310 per year ($193/month) at the effective rate of 0.55%.
